Tips for Boosting Your Negotiation Power
To get the most out of the 2025 Salary Index, it's essential to have a solid negotiation strategy. Here are some tips to help you boost your negotiation power:
Research and preparation
• Understand the market: Study the 2025 Salary Index and research the market rates for your profession and industry.
• Know your worth: Use online resources, such as Glassdoor and Payscale, to determine your salary range and identify areas for improvement.
• Prepare your case: Develop a solid argument for why you deserve a higher salary, highlighting your skills, experience, and achievements.
Negotiation techniques
• Confidence is key: Approach the negotiation with confidence and assertiveness, avoiding apologetic or hesitant tone.
• Focus on value: Emphasize your value to the employer, highlighting your contributions and the benefits you bring to the organization.
• Be flexible: Be open to compromise and alternative solutions, such as additional benefits or a performance-based raise.
Common negotiation mistakes
• Don't apologize: Avoid apologizing for your salary requirements, as this can undermine your negotiation power.
• Don't bring up personal issues: Keep the conversation focused on the job and salary, avoiding personal issues or grievances.
• Don't be too aggressive: While confidence is essential, being too aggressive can be off-putting and harm your chances of success.
Maximizing Your Salary Negotiation Power
To maximize your salary negotiation power, it's essential to approach the conversation with a clear and confident mindset. Here are some additional tips to help you get the best possible outcome:
Set clear goals
• Define your target salary: Determine your ideal salary range and be prepared to negotiate within that range.
• Identify non-negotiables: Determine what you're willing to compromise on and what your non-negotiables are.
Use persuasive language
• Use positive language: Frame your request using positive language, emphasizing the benefits of your request.
• Use data: Use data and statistics to support your request, such as the 2025 Salary Index findings.
Close the deal
• Summarize and confirm: Summarize the agreement and confirm the terms, ensuring you have a clear understanding of the outcome.
• Follow up: Follow up with the employer to ensure the agreed-upon terms are implemented and the salary is processed.
